EDNA HANCOCK SERVICES Mrs. Edna Hancock, 76, of Choudrant, Louisiana died Tuesday, January 11, 1972 at 9:15 a.m. at the Longleaf Nursing Home in Ruston, following a lengthy illness. Funeral Services will be at 10:30 a.m. Thursday at Kilpatrick's Funeral Home of Ruston with the Rev. Otis Spinks officiating, assisted by the Rev. Roy Grant. Burial will be in the Douglas Cemetery Survivors include six daughters: Mrs. Charles McLean of Zachary, Louisiana; Mrs. R. W. Guthrie and Mrs. Pat Nahas, both of Monroe, Louisiana; Mrs. J. W. Chandler of Choudrant, Louisiana; Miss Merry Dean Patterson of Arcadia, Louisiana; and Mrs. R. W. Bransletter of Phoenix, Arizona; three sons: Thomas A. Patterson of Watertown, New York; Robert L. Patterson of Wilmington, North Carolina; and James K. Patterson of Hitchcock, Texas; four sisters: Mrs. Ed Stuckey of Jonesboro, Louisiana; Mrs. Harrison Williams of Choudrant, Louisiana; Mrs. F. F. Potts of Ruston, Louisiana; and Mrs. John Hennen of Monroe, Louisiana; 19 grandchildren, and 13 great grandchildren.
